What is photosynthesis?

Back

Photosynthesis is the process by which green plants, algae, and some bacteria convert light energy into chemical energy in the form of glucose, using carbon dioxide and water.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What are the two main stages of photosynthesis?

Back

The two main stages of photosynthesis are the light-dependent reactions and the light-independent reactions (Calvin cycle).

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Where do the light-dependent reactions occur?

Back

The light-dependent reactions occur in the thylakoid membranes of chloroplasts.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the role of sunlight in photosynthesis?

Back

Sunlight provides the energy needed to drive the light-dependent reactions, which produce ATP and NADPH.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the significance of water in the light-dependent reactions?

Back

Water is split to provide electrons (e-) and protons (H+) for the light-dependent reactions, and oxygen is released as a byproduct.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the function of chlorophyll?

Back

Chlorophyll is the pigment in chloroplasts that absorbs light energy, primarily in the blue and red wavelengths, to facilitate photosynthesis.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is NADP+ and its role in photosynthesis?

Back

NADP+ is an electron carrier that accepts electrons during the light-dependent reactions, becoming NADPH, which is used in the Calvin cycle.
